Indian actors Akshay Kumar and Arshad Warsi play advocates in the Hindi film ‘Jolly LLB 3’ which is the most-watched non-English film on Netflix worldwide this week. It is the second consecutive week on the list for the courtroom comedy.

Star Studio 18

A total of four Indian films and one web series have made it to the latest weekly list of most-watched non-English content on Netflix across the globe. The Hindi courtroom drama Jolly LLB 3 is the most-watched non-English film worldwide on Netflix. The Telugu film Telusu Kada, the Tamil films Bison Kaalamaadan and Dude, and the Hindi show Delhi Crime 3 have all made it to the Netflix global top 10 list for the week ending November 23. Last week as well, four Indian films and one Indian web series made it to the weekly global list by Netflix.

Jolly LLB 3 tops most-watched non-English films on Neflix global

Headlined by Akshay Kumar, Jolly LLB 3 topped the list of most-watchednon-English films on Netflix in its second week since the digital debut. Interestingly, the second spot was also secured by an Indian film – the Tamil romantic comedy Dude. The Telugu film Telusu Kada and Tamil film Bison Kaalamaadan made it to the seventh and eighth slots respectively for the week ending November 23.

Bison Kaalamaadan

A poster of ‘Bison Kaalamaadan’.

Applause Entertainment

Bison Kaalamaadan recorded 1.3 million views and 3.6 million watch-hours on Netflix worldwide to become the eighth most-watched non-English film on the platform. The film landed online on November 21 and achieved the feat in just a matter of days. It was also the most-watched movie across all languages on Netflix in six countries.

Bison Kaalamaadan is directed by Maari Selvaraj and hit theatres along with Telusu Kada on October 17. The sports action films stars Dhruv Vikram, Pasupathy, and Anupama Parameswaran. It tells the story of a kabaddi player who strives to excel in the sport despite societal obstructions.

Telusu Kada

A poster of ‘Telusu Kada’.

People Media Factory

Telusu Kada registered 1.3 million views and 2.9 million watch-hours on Netflix in its second week on the platform. The Telugu romantic drama had a digital debut on Netflix on November 14, nearly a month after its theatrical release. It also ranked among the top ten movies in six countries including Mauritius, India, Pakistan, Bangladesh, Sri Lanka, and Maldives.

Directed by debutant Neeraja Kona, Telusu Kada features Srinidhi Shetty, Raashii Khanna, and Siddhu Jonnalagadda.

Dude

Tamil film ‘Dude’ ranks among top most-watched non-English films worldwide on Netflix for the second consecutive week.

Mythri Movie Makers

Dude rose to the second most-watched non-English film on Netflix in its second week on the platform. The Tamil film made its debut at the fifth slot last week. It recorded 2.4 million views and 5.4 million watch-hours on the platform for the week ending November 23. It was the number one movie across languages on Netflix in Sri Lanka and ranked among top ten films in twelve countries.

Pradeep Ranganathan and Mamitha Baiju play lead roles in Dude produced under Mythri Movie Makers. It is directed by Keerthiswaran and stars Aishwarya Sharma, Hridhu Haroon, R Sarathkumar, and Neha Shetty in important roles.

Delhi Crime 3

MUMBAI, INDIA: Indian actors Rasika Dugal, Shefali Shah, Huma Qureshi and Sayani Gupta attend the trailer launch of Netflix’s web series “Delhi Crime Season 3”. (Photo by Prodip Guha/Getty Images)

Getty Images

Tanuj Chopra’s Delhi Crime season 3 is the sixth most-watched non-English show on Netflix in its second week on the platform. The show, headlined by Shefali Shah recorded 2.5 million views and 12 million watch-hours on the platform this week. It was also the most-watched film across languages in ten countries and ranked with the top ten in 14 countries.

Delhi Crime 3 became the second most-watched show (all languages) across all online platforms in India recording four million views in the country alone. It made its debut last week at the second slot in India. Director Chopra is also the showrunner for Delhi Crime season 3 which stars features Shefali Shah, Rasika Dugal, Rajesh Tailang, and Denzil Smith along with new entrants Mita Vashisht, Sayani Gupta, Anshumaan Pushkar, and Huma Qureshi.

Jolly LLB 3

Indian actors Akshay Kumar and Arshad Warsi play advocates in the Hindi film ‘Jolly LLB 3’ which is the most-watched non-English film on Netflix worldwide this week.

Star Studio 18

Subhash Kapoor’s Jolly LLB 3 became the most-watched non-English film on Netflix for the week ending November 23 with 5.4 million views and 14 million watch-hours on the platform. The legal drama was also the most-watched film across languages on Netflix in nine countries including India, Pakistan, Mauritius, Bangladesh, Sri Lanka, Bahrain, Oman, UAE, and Qatar. It also ranked among the top ten movies in 17 countries. It is the second consecutive week for the film on Netflix global top 10 list.

Featuring Akshay Kumar and Arshad Warsi in lead roles, Jolly LLB 3 made its debut on Netflix on November 14 and was the fourth most-watched non-English film on the platform in just three days. In India, however, the comedy dropped down on the list – from last week’s fourth spot to this week fifth – on a list of most-watched films across all online platforms (all languages) in the country.

Kapoor has written as well as directed Jolly LLB 3 – the third film in Jolly LLB franchise. Kapoor first introduced fans to Jolly with Arshad Warsi portrayal of the lawyer in the 2013 film that also featured Saurabh Shukla, Boman Irani and Amrita Rao. Kumar entered Jolly LLB 2 with Huma Qureshi in 2017. All the actors return to their respective roles for the third film, Jolly LLB 3.
